What is the difference between Part Time Staging vs Part Time Interior Designer?

AspectPart Time StagingPart Time Interior Designer
CredentialsOften requires staging certifications or real estate knowledgeTypically requires interior design certifications or degrees
Work EnvironmentPrimarily on-site at properties, focusing on visual presentationCan be on-site or remote, involving design planning and client consultations
Industry UsageUsed mainly in real estate and property salesUsed in residential and commercial interior design projects
Search & Comparison IntentPeople compare for property presentation rolesPeople compare for design and decorating roles

Part Time Staging focuses on preparing properties for sale by enhancing visual appeal, often requiring real estate or staging certifications. Part Time Interior Designer involves creating functional and aesthetic interior spaces, usually needing interior design credentials. While both roles involve design skills, staging is more property-focused, whereas interior design covers broader space planning and decoration tasks.

What is a part time staging job?

A part time staging job involves preparing homes or properties for sale or events by arranging furniture, decor, and accessories to make spaces look appealing to potential buyers or guests. Staging professionals work with real estate agents, homeowners, or event coordinators to enhance the visual appeal of a space. Part time staging allows flexibility in hours and may include tasks such as decluttering, setting up rooms, and sometimes moving or sourcing decorative items. This role requires an eye for design, attention to detail, and good organizational skills.
